Being part of the Global Network of Religions for Children gives our youth in Israel a chance to be part of global efforts for a better world.In our region, children are born into an ongoing conflict and attend segregated schools. GNRC gives them a rare opportunity to meet face-to-face, across two national groups and three major faith traditions (Jewish, Christian and Muslim). Children attending our GNRC sponsored program get acquainted, learn to respect their different identities and understand the challenges before them. They discuss their shared responsibility to build a just and a lasting peace.
To bring young people together in this special program is to plant a seed in their hearts: a seed of hope for a peaceful, just and equitable society.
